1 Megavolt to Millivolt Conversion Details

The megavolt (MV) and millivolt (mV) are both units of voltage. To convert between them, a precise conversion factor is required.

Megavolt to Millivolt Conversion Formula

One megavolt is equal to 1e+9 millivolt.

Manual Calculation to Convert 1 mv to mv

To convert 1 megavolt to millivolt, multiply the value by the conversion factor: 1e+9. As one megavolt is equal to 1e+9 millivolt, therefore,

1 mv x 1e+9 = 1e+9 millivolt

So, 1 megavolt = 1e+9 millivolt
